It’s one thing to own a commercial income property, but another to run it successfully. The former takes capital, the later requires a strategy, planning, a head for contracts and budgets, a team of supportive vendors and contractors, market savvy, a bit of a competitive streak…and, yes, some capital (that will usually be available in the form of spendable rent).
This blog is a place to get insights into what makes commercial property tick and how to “tock” to your tenants. Running a commercial property is about facing daily challenges and capitalizing on opportunities. My posts will range from bite-sized tips to overarching principles that should be a the foundation of any property management business
